Description

The book focuses on the design of a compact and miniature RF front-end structure operating within a 2.45 GHz unlicensed ISM band for WPT applications. WPT components are composed of five essential elements: antenna, pre-filter, rectifier, post-filter and load. Emphasis will be given only on designing the antenna and filter towards the compactness feature for the WPT application. Several selected design methods are used to achieve compactness with acceptable performances. The chosen approaches are studied to occupy the compact antenna and filter structures. The proposed antennas and filters are simulated and optimized using Computer Simulation Technology (CST) based on the required performances. The optimum design is fabricated and measured in terms of the S11, radiation pattern, gain and AR.
